Delgado v. Pasternak

Decision Date09 November 1964
Citation254 N.Y.S.2d 131,22 A.D.2d 799
CourtNew York Supreme Court — Appellate Division
PartiesJulia DELGADO, Appellant, and Felix Delgado, Plaintiff, v. Stefan PASTERNAK, Respondent.

Delukey & Shapiro, Brooklyn, for appellant; Stanley Shapiro, Brooklyn, of counsel.

Bernard Helfenstein, Brooklyn, for respondent; Michael B. Grossman, Brooklyn, of counsel.

Before BELDOCK, P. J., and KLEINFELD, CHRIST, HILL and RABIN, JJ.

MEMORANDUM BY THE COURT.

In a negligence action to recover damages for personal injury allegedly sustained by the plaintiffJulia Delgado, said plaintiff appeals from a judgment of the Supreme Court, Kings County, entered December 21, 1962 after trial, upon a jury's verdict in favor of the defendant.The action by the plaintiff's husband, Felix Delgado, was discontinued, with prejudice, during trial.

Judgment reversed on the law, and a new trial granted, with costs to plaintiff to abide the event.No questions of fact have been considered.

It is plaintiff's claim that about nine-thirty or ten o'clock on the night of September 12, 1958, she was caused to trip and fall on a stairway in a rooming house owned and maintained by the defendant.
